Why has there been a shift in South Carolina's agricultural economy?

History
1 answer:
Bas_tet [7]2 years ago
4 0

The shift in South Carolina's agricultural economy is because number of farms in South Carolina has decreased while the number of factories has increased over the last 60 years.

<h3>What is the South Carolina economy known for?</h3>

The state economy depends on agricultural practices especially during an d after the Civil war.

However, this have changed because number of farms in South Carolina has decreased while the number of factories has increased over the last 60 years.

What were 4 problems with the economy in the 1920s?
NeX [460]

Answer:Overproduction and underconsumption were affecting most sectors of the economy. Old industries were in decline. Farm income fell from $22 billion in 1919 to $13 billion in 1929. Farmers' debts increased to $2 billion.
